The Total Loss & Insurance Specialist will manage the full scope of vehicle insurance claims including Total Loss, Insurance Repair, refunds gathering and GAP claims processing. They will also process Collateral Protection Insurance (CPI), and provide general loan servicing support as needed. This position plays a key role in maintaining accurate records, protecting the credit union’s assets, and delivering exceptional service to our members during difficult situations.
WHAT YOU WILL DO:
- Manage and process Total Loss, Insurance Repair, and GAP claims, including documentation review, member communication, and accurate application of funds.
- Administer Collateral Protection Insurance (CPI), including policy placement, cancellation, and coordination with vendors and internal stakeholders.
- Prepare payoff quotes and process lien releases and reconveyances in compliance with regulatory requirements.
- Coordinate with title companies and borrowers to resolve title‑related issues and facilitate the release of liens.
- Ensure timely and accurate submission of GAP claims, including gathering necessary documentation and following up with insurers and members.
- Monitor and reconcile insurance claim payments, ensuring proper application to member accounts and accurate recordkeeping.
- Maintain detailed records of all claim and servicing activities to ensure audit readiness and regulatory compliance.
- Collaborate with Loss Mitigation, Lending, and Member Solutions teams to ensure alignment across servicing operations.
- Meet productivity, quality, and service‑level expectations in a member‑focused environment. Effectively adjusts to changing and evolving priorities and expectations.
- Stay current with policies, procedures, and industry trends related to auto lending, insurance, and CPI.
- Provide general loan servicing support and assist with cross‑functional projects as needed.
